Chapter 1




It’s a common knowledge that people are going to find their soul mate by the age of twenty. Two people will share a strong chemistry between them even before they could find out that they are soul mate. In some cases, people don’t really feel the chemistry but that’s rare. In some other cases as well, people don’t meet their soul mate until they finally open their eyes after the ritual and find a complete stranger to be their soul mate. They are going to share the same color in their eyes, shining so bright.

People who haven’t feel the chemistry with someone before twenty would believe that they would find their one after the ritual, for sure.

Kyungsoo doesn’t think so.

He has not felt the said chemistry in his full nineteen years of life. Sure, he has crushes once in a while but it all disappears right after the next week. Not even one has sent him the spark of chemistry.

Soul mates tend to want to share their time close and keep sticking together. They have the urge to be by the each other’s side, just to hear their voice.

Do Kyungsoo spends the first year of his university life slaving himself with various pat time jobs and trying to keep his grade with A’s to maintain his scholarship program. He has had enough of his sick and weak father paying for his whole life and he wants to spare his old man from suffering more. His father has been the best thing ever in his life.

On the second year of his university life, Kyungsoo meets someone and he considers it as another crush of him and he thinks that it will disappear soon just like always. But boy he is wrong, because he couldn’t shake the image of that someone out of his mind even after a month.

He shares a few classes with that person and Kyungsoo ends up battling with his inner self in between jotting notes down into his book or staring at the way that person yawns cutely.

Kyungsoo has never met someone as beautiful as that person.

They have never talked before but that person comes up to him once the professor tells them to pair up in a group of two for an assignment. Kyungsoo jolts up in surprise when the beautiful person taps him on his shoulder and asks for his permission to be paired with him.

Who is Kyungsoo to refuse him?

The person smiles down at him and introduces himself.

Jongin.

Even his name is so beautiful, Kyungsoo muses in his mind.

They work together for the assignment for the whole two weeks and they finish it completely (despite Kyungsoo trying not to ogle at him for the whole time). By the end of their work, Jongin has been so comfortable around him and starts being friendly with him. Kyungsoo thanks the heaven for that.

Jongin often comes up to him and offers him to spend their lunch time together. As friends of course, Kyungsoo wouldn’t dare to imagine them being more than friends.

It takes the whole two months before Kyungsoo finally concludes that he is having a maddening crush on Jongin. It scares him.

He finds that Jongin is such a cute boy. He laughs at every single thing he sees or hears. He jokes around and he likes making up three-line-poem from someone’s name. He has three puppies and they are all poodles. Kyungsoo always ends up laughing by the end of the day, be it because of Jongin’s jokes or simply just by watching Jongin laughs.

Kyungsoo wouldn’t dare to cross the line. They are too comfortable as friends.







It’s not too often at the beginning, but Kyungsoo realizes that Jongin always has his eyes on the corner of the lunch room. He would stare in a minute before cracking jokes to Kyungsoo again.

Kyungsoo notices it then. About what Jongin is staring at.

It’s a boy. A very beautiful boy sitting with a few people and laughing softly.

Then it hits Kyungsoo that Jongin likes that boy.

No wonder. That boy is so beautiful. His eyes crinkle when he laughs, his nose scrunches up cutely when he frowns, his cheeks curve up when he smiles, and his laughter sounds so refreshing.

Kyungsoo couldn’t even dislike the boy, because he finds they boy is way too perfect.







The boy comes up to him at one fine day. Kyungsoo blinks his eyes questioningly when the boy smiles at him while politely calling for his name. Jongin chokes on his yogurt at the sudden arrival of the boy.



“Do Kyungsoo-ssi?”

Gosh, his voice is so soft, so velvety-like, so calming.

“Y-Yes?” Kyungsoo croaks out. His voice sounds so bad and it cracks.

The boy smiles again, eyes doing that cute crinkle again and Kyungsoo notices Jongin is frozen on his seat.

“I was told by Professor Kang that you did some helpful tutoring sessions a while ago. I’m wondering if you could help me?”

Kyungsoo secretly glances at Jongin who is staring blatantly at the boy. It sends a quick pinch to his heart.

“S-Sure. I would be glad to help you.”

The boy grins cutely and shakes his hand thankfully.

“Thank you so much! My name’s Baekhyun, by the way! Can I have your phone number, Kyungsoo-ssi?”

He couldn’t say no. Tutoring some people would give him more credits for his points and Kyungsoo couldn’t refuse that.

Once he gets an addition in his contact under the name of ‘Baekhyun’, Kyungsoo ends up being stopped by Jongin when the boy is away from their table.

“Kyungsoo, I-I also need your help!” Jongin begs, eyes wide in distress and face hoping.

“W-What kind of help?”

Kyungsoo has a mind or two about what’s going to be Jongin’s next words but he still prays for it to be different from what he is thinking right now.

“That tutoring! C-Can I join it? I-I think I also need help with the subject, I mean I –”

“Sure.” Kyungsoo cuts him off, not wanting to hear any other silly excuses Jongin is about to utter. It’s enough.

The smile blooming on Jongin’s face is so pretty and Kyungsoo almost frowns at that. He is sure the cause of that smile is not because he is agreeing in helping Jongin, but because Jongin could be spending time with that pretty boy with the name of Baekhyun.

“Thank you, Kyungsoo! You are the best!”

Kyungsoo? The best?

No way.







It takes less than a week before Kyungsoo finds Jongin attached to the hips with Baekhyun. They are becoming best friends in no time because of the same interests in some things, and also because Baekhyun knows how to throw back a joke at the one Jongin cracks.

The tutoring session becomes a double helpful for those two, because their grade is increasing and their relationship is blooming.

Kyungsoo doesn’t dislike them. No.

He just can’t.

Those two are too beautiful.

And they have such a strong chemistry between them.







Baekhyun is a popular boy. He sings in some shows held by the university and people love him for his cheerful self.

Jongin is a popular boy. He plays in some sport tournaments held by the university and people cheer on him a lot.

With them being close to each other, people start to make a conclusion and soon start thinking that they are dating.

Kyungsoo is often being asked by some random people about his two friends dating fact and he could only smile at those people because he himself doesn’t know the answer. He doesn’t know and he doesn’t even want to know.







Watching Jongin chatting lightly with Baekhyun is such a beautiful sight. The two of them are so beautiful and they fit each other so perfectly.

Kyungsoo always finds himself being the third wheel before he excuses himself with some library duty, not that those two listen to him. They have gone to their own world to even care about their surroundings.







Sometimes Kyungsoo is wondering.

People are gifted with good looks, smart brain, and rich life. How could people be so perfect?

Kyungsoo is fighting. He is fighting to survive. He has three part time jobs. One in the bakery across the train station, where the payment is not too much but it still helps him. One in the bookstore in the center of the town, where it’s boring but standing behind the cashier gives him money. One in the small restaurant near the university, where it’s tiring and requires him to be home at late night but the payment is quite big. It’s four jobs if he counted the tutoring one.

He lives quite far from the university, at the outskirt place where the rent is quite cheap but the building is also too small, too ugly, and too dangerous. Some people have been staring at him for the past months when he gets back from his late night shift.

That Kyungsoo’s life and he starts wondering what makes him so different from other people.







Baekhyun is clingy, but he is cute. He is too adorable and pretty at the same time. Everything he does screams ‘cute’ and even the biggest mistake he makes would make people coo at him. He is just that likeable.

When he smiles, his droopy eyes crinkle at the corner and it makes a refreshing image for him. People would always smile back just by watching him and their day would be concluded great.

Kyungsoo could never hate him. He might even hate himself.

Baekhyun never treats him bad. Kyungsoo is a poor boy, he realizes it and he has gotten a few mistreatments from some bad people all around the university but none of them have caused him any harm so he lets it go. Baekhyun treats him as if he was the same as him, considering that Baekhyun’s family comes from the rich one.

It’s ridiculously cute, because Kyungsoo has another reason to not hate him.

But at the same time, Kyungsoo feels so empty in his heart. There’s a hollow feeling in his chest and he doesn’t know how or where he could let it out.

He treasures Baekhyun dearly. He is the perfect example of the perfect boy. Maybe that’s also the reason why Kyungsoo feels so empty.

Because Baekhyun is everything he wishes to be.

He has everything and he even has a kind heart. And he has Jongin.

This is supposed to be a secret; but Kyungsoo has been trying to find anything from Baekhyun to hate.

He fails.











His twentieth birthday is coming in a week.

The annual ritual of meeting soul mates is coming in a month.

Kyungsoo fears that day.



He doesn’t want to open his eyes and finds the spot in front of him to be empty. It would hurt him so much to not being able to have a soul mate, even though he has known that he has none.

People start talking about the ritual.

They start taking guesses about who’s going to be paired up with whom.

And of course; Baekhyun is most likely to be destined with Jongin. Who is he kidding? Those two have hit the highest peak of their chemistry and people just have to wait for the official thing to happen.



Kyungsoo doesn’t have any chemistry with anyone.

His friendship with Jongin is too thin to be even considered as a chemistry bond; but as soon as Baekhyun starts coming into their small circle, Jongin is no longer his friend. That might be the harsh way to say it, but simply to say that Kyungsoo has stopped hanging around Jongin.

It’s not because he is a jealous sick or what; it’s to spare himself from feeling heartbreak. It’s ridiculous because he has never felt this kind of feeling for someone else and now that he starts to understand that the feeling is called love, Jongin’s true soul mate comes just at the right time before Kyungsoo could make a fool of himself with falling even deeper.

They are perfect. Kyungsoo loves the way Jongin would act so gentle around Baekhyun. It pulls a smile on his own lips because the way Baekhyun stares at Jongin is also so sweet.











The day comes before Kyungsoo could even prepare himself.

The mass ritual.

Every year, the ritual is held. Soul mates are supposed to be very close to each other, even though some might not realized it yet. The unseen bond between two people forces them to be close with each other physically and it helps them to build the chemistry between them.

Some unlucky people might not have their soul mate close to them, either their soul mate is simply at the other side of the world; or maybe their soul mate has died. That’s a special case and only them who are allowed to be with someone other than the destined one with them.

Kyungsoo’s sure his soul mate has died.

But he is not sure whether there will be someone who wants to be with him.







Jongin is too excited for his own good. He is clingy even in the morning and Kyungsoo forces a smile because he knows the reason behind Jongin’s giddiness.

If anyone would treasure their soul mate the most, it’s going to be Jongin.

That boy is a romantic at heart.

Baekhyun is lucky to have him.











They sit along with hundreds of people. The buzzing sound of people chattering is deafening Kyungsoo’s ears as he tries to calm himself.

There’s a nudge on his side and Baekhyun sends him a questioning yet a worried gaze. Kyungsoo shakes his head and sends him a small smile to assure him that he is fine.

At least from the outside he looks fine.







The ritual starts sooner that he expects it to be.

Kyungsoo, along with the other hundreds people, closes his eyes yet he could not stop his trembling hands. He can feel the body heat radiating from Baekhyun who sits beside him. He is just glad because he couldn’t feel Jongin’s body heat because Jongin chooses to stick by Baekhyun’s side.

The ritual leader speaks with the microphone and his voice resounds from the loudspeaker:

“Today, you and the other people around you gather here to be able to find your own soul mate. You have reached the age of twenty and it’s time for you to be the one you are destined with.”

Kyungsoo squeezes his eyes close from fear. Please, just make it fast.

“You will feel called towards your true soul mate and when you close your eyes, your body will move unconsciously towards your destined one. It’s your inner urge to be close to them.”

He could hear some people standing up from their seat and blindly walk towards their own soul mate. Even the stranger sitting beside him moves all too sudden and Kyungsoo flinches in surprise.

He waits for his body to move.

It doesn’t.

He doesn’t have a soul mate.



“The moment you open your eyes, you will see your soul mate and you will find the same color shining in their eyes as the one shining in your own. Open your eyes anytime you feel ready.”

Kyungsoo’s definitely sure he won’t be seeing anyone the moment he opens his eyes. Just the thought of it hurts his heart but what could he do? It’s already written in his destiny that he won’t be having someone to hug, to kiss, to love, to spend the rest of his life with. He is even sure his soul mate has long died years ago.

He starts to hear people cheer when they open their eyes.

I’m not ready yet; he tells his mind.

Feeling his nails dig into his palm, Kyungsoo starts to lose his breathe.

Another second passes and people start chattering again.

Alright. Don’t be sad when you find no one. You know this already; Kyungsoo keeps telling himself.



Kyungsoo has a mind of forcing his eyes to keep closing but the inner force in him is so unbelievably so strong and it makes him sighs in defeat.

Congratulation of not having a soul mate; Kyungsoo muses mockingly.



But the moment he opens his eyes, Kyungsoo finds himself gasping because he sees the flicker of mint in the pair of eyes belonging to the person in front of him.

The look on Baekhyun’s face is troubled and he looks pale.



Why?

Because Kyungsoo sees Jongin the moment he opens his eyes.
